Exactly what is DHA? The Maximum Foundation

DHA is definitely one of typically the three main sorts of Omega-3 fatty acids (alongside ENVIRONMENTAL PROTECTION AGENCY and ALA). It is often called a “good fat” because it is an essential fatty acid, meaning your current body cannot produce it efficiently about its own; an individual must obtain it through diet or supplementation.

Unlike additional fats which might be basically used for power, DHA is a fundamental structural part of the human body. Throughout fact, DHA is the reason 97% of the particular Omega-3s found found in the brain and up to 93% of the Omega-3s in typically the retina of typically the eye.

Think of it as typically the specialized, high-quality mortar required to build and maintain typically the most intricate devices in your human body.

The very best 3 Tasks of DHA inside the Body

DHA doesn’t just manage one system; it’s a required source of nourishment for development, repair, and optimal performance across your life-span.

1. The Head Booster: Cognition plus Memory space

Your brain is roughly 60% fat, and DHA plays an important role in its composition. It helps sustain the fluidity of cell membranes, which in turn is crucial with regard to efficient communication between neurons.

Benefits incorporate:

Improved Cognitive Function: Studies link larger DHA intake to higher working memory and even focus in adults.

Mood Regulation: Adequate Omega-3s are crucial for neurotransmitter functionality, potentially helping to stabilize mood plus reduce symptoms regarding mild depression.

Neuroprotection: DHA is staying researched extensively for its role throughout fighting age-related intellectual decline and assisting brain health as we age.

2. The Vision Protector: Eye Health and fitness

The highest attention of DHA outside the brain is located in the retina. DHA is fundamental to the growth and function of typically the photoreceptor cells, which in turn are responsible for converting light directly into signals the brain can interpret.

Keeping healthy DHA level is often reported by ophthalmologists being a key strategy for supporting long-term attention into the reducing typically the risk of common age-related vision concerns.

3. Critical intended for Maternal and Toddler Well being

If you are pregnant or even breastfeeding, DHA is arguably the most important supplement you might take. During this specific period, the mother’s DHA stores are usually heavily useful to construct the fetal in addition to infant brain, anxious system, and sight.

Key benefits for infants:

Optimal Mind Development: Supports the rapid growth of the baby’s main nervous system throughout the third trimester and even first two decades of life.

Much better Motor Skills: Research suggests adequate DHA may correlate with improved fine engine skills and hand-eye coordination in early on childhood.

Where you can get Your own DHA: Fish vs. Algae

While the body can convert a tiny amount of ALA (found inside of flax or chia seeds) into DHA, the conversion price is quite low—often significantly less than 1%—making direct sources essential.

Any time seeking DHA petrol, you generally need two excellent choices:

1. Fish oil supplements (The Traditional Source)

Cold-water, fatty fish—such like salmon, mackerel, herring, and sardines—are rich sources of Omega-3s. Most standard species of fish oil supplements consist of both EPA and DHA.

2. Climber Oil (The Use of plant Alternative)

Here is definitely the secret: Seafood don’t produce DHA; they accumulate this by eating microalgae (or smaller species of fish that ate typically the algae).

Algae olive oil cuts out the particular middle fish, offering a direct, environmentally friendly, and vegan source of DHA. If you are vegetarian, vegetarian, or simply concerned with sustainability and mercury, algae oil can be your ideal choice.

Do An individual Need a DHA Supplement?

While a diet rich within fatty fish oil 200mg dha will provide sufficient DHA, many people fall short of recommended day to day goals, especially those who:

Do not eat fish: Vegans, vegetarians, and those with fish allergies.

Are generally pregnant or breastfeeding: Needs are significantly higher to back up fetal development.

Are aging: Supplementation can support cognitive maintenance.

Have specific medical concerns: Issues related to coronary heart health, inflammation, or neurological issues may well warrant higher dosage, always under a new doctor’s guidance.

Acquiring Notes on Medication dosage

There is zero universal dosage, as needs vary substantially. However, most wellness organizations recommend the combined daily absorption of 250–500 mg of EPA in addition to DHA for healthful adults. For pregnant/nursing women, the lowest DHA recommendation will be often closer to be able to 300–400 mg every day.
